Spotify gets a major update with awesome new design
Spotify on Windows Phone now matches the app on iOS and Android
A New version of Spotify is now available to download, and we are not talking about just a minor update with bug fixes. Spotify for Windows phones has been completely revamped and now matches the Android and IOS versions in terms of design and functionality.
Spotify 5.0 comes with many design improvements and the app now resembles the apps available on the other major platforms. Of course, the dark interface is still here, but it now looks more polished than ever.
New organization of Browse section will allow you to find and play a song easier than ever. In addition, the content shown in ‘Browse’ feature is now more relevant to your personal music taste.
The Radio page goes all dark, matching the overall new look and replacing the chaotic black and white Radio section in the old version. There is a new Music Page for better organization of user’s collection with the following sub-categories – playlists, songs, artists and albums.
Overall, version 5.0 is the most significant Spotify update since launch and finally the Windows Phone version is matching the other platforms’ counterparts.
Today, Spotify is among the most popular music streaming services with over 60 million active users, and the app is available to download for free on Windows Phone Store.
